Explore the stunning beauty of the Bay of Fundy, home to the world's highest tides and abundant marine wildlife. Take a stroll through the historic streets of Halifax, a city rich in maritime history and modern culture. Discover the rugged and remote landscapes of Newfoundland, where you can witness icebergs and whales up close. Immerse yourself in the vibrant Acadian culture of New Brunswick, where music, dance, and cuisine are a way of life. And on Prince Edward Island, indulge in the world-famous seafood and experience the charm of small-town life. But Atlantic Canada Travel Guide 2023 isn't just about the popular tourist destinations. We also showcase lesser-known hidden gems, such as the breathtakingly beautiful Gros Morne National Park, the picturesque coastal town of Lunenburg, and the remote and peaceful islands of the Magdalen Islands. Fodor's Nova Scotia & Atlantic Canada highlights the best Canada’s easternmost provinces have to offer: Price Edward Island’s Green Gables sites, Nova Scotia’s breathtaking Cabot Trail, New Brunswick’s Bay of Fundy, Newfoundland’s spectacular parks, and the rich Celtic and Acadian culture. Every recommendation has been vetted by a local Fodor's expert to ensure travelers plan the perfect trip, from whale-watching to lobster feasts to the traditional music sessions that are all signs of the region’s unique maritime and cultural history.
